Product Review: Too Faced Better Than Sex Mascara

Okay. Mascara. It is no secret that I love mascara. While I'm not going to go nuts and buy every variety on the market, I do think it is a beauty staple and definitely one worth investing in. Including samples, I've got about ten or so mascaras, which I use depending on what I want from them. In my last high end haul, I visited Mecca Maxima for the first time and the Too Faced Better Than Sex mascara caught my eye. I was originally going to get just the one for my mother -- whose lashes look to me to be as straight as anything -- but of course I couldn't resist getting one for myself!

Too Faced Better Than Sex Mascara
This mascara boasts an hourglass-shaped brush that claims to dramatically increase the volume, length and curl of your lashes. The clinical study says that it gives 1,944% more volume -- this I'm personally not too sure about, but consumer studies claimed to see 100% longer lashes, 100% more dramatic volume, and 80% said it was the best mascara they'd ever used.

Too Faced Better Than Sex Mascara
This is the only mascara I have used that has impressed me on the first use. Some mascaras I've been disappointed with, others have taken two or three goes before I've fallen in love, but this one has been amazing from the start! I don't know much about formulas and how well they work, so I think for me the credit has to go to the brush itself. While it does have a general hourglass-like design, from a Padawan perspective it makes me think of two mascara brushes that have been combined to make one.

Think about it for a moment.

Too Faced Better Than Sex Mascara -- brush close-up
Even with my limited beauty experience, volumising mascaras tend to have a brush that is, for lack of a better word, conical in shape. It has a large end attached to the stick and a smaller, tapered end at the tip -- presumably to reach the lashes in your inner corner. The "hourglass" brush of the Better Than Sex mascara seems to me to be simply two of the larger ends in one wand. Whether or not Too Faced did this intentionally and called it an hourglass as an afterthought, or whether they were just going for a new, out-there brush, I have no idea -- either way, I'm glad they did it!

I do adore this product but I have noticed a couple of downsides. For one, I always seem to end up with mascara on my lids. Don't get me wrong, this has happened to me with a lot of mascaras in the past due to my Padawan-strength application techniques, but I've usually been able to figure out a way to avoid it happening after a few goes. So far, this hasn't happened and I think it's because of the wand shape.

I've also noticed the slightest amount of flaking. It doesn't happen for several hours and it really is only the smallest amount, but nevertheless it does happen. I love the product itself so much that I will put up with it, but people who detest any amount of flaking might want to do a little more research and find out what others have to say.

Wearing the mascara as part of my everyday face routine!
Overall, I absolutely adore this mascara. If you don't mind some of the negatives I found, I would say that it's a high end must-have -- definitely an investment!
